An eco-village is a community that focuses on respecting and taking care of the earth. It's like a commune but more focused on the environment and saving energy, sustainable living, etc.
Have you checked out ic.org? If not, this is pretty cool:
http://directory.ic.org/records/?action=search
You just select what you would like in a community and it searches the website for you. There are a lot of communities on there, but a lot of good ones that aren't.
